[multiple changes]
2013-02-06 Robert Dewar <dewar@adacore.com> * exp_prag.adb, sem_ch3.adb, exp_attr.adb, sem_prag.adb, sem_ch6.adb, exp_intr.adb, exp_dist.adb, sem_ch13.adb: Internal clean up for N_Pragma nodes. 2013-02-06 Robert Dewar <dewar@adacore.com> * gnat_rm.texi: Minor text updates for pragma Warning. 2013-02-06 Geert Bosch <bosch@adacore.com> * s-multip.adb (Number_Of_CPUs): Short-circuit in case of CPU'Last = 1. 2013-02-06 Vincent Celier <celier@adacore.com> * clean.adb (Delete): On VMS use host notation to delete all files.
